Integrating Sustainable Practices in Building Design Systems
Modern construction design systems are increasingly incorporating sustainable practices to offset their environmental impact. This involves utilizing eco-friendly materials, maximizing energy efficiency through passive design strategies, and implementing renewable energy sources. By favoring these more info principles, designers can develop buildings that are not only aesthetically pleasing but also sustainably sound.
- Fundamental considerations include the selection of materials with low embodied energy, the implementation of natural ventilation and daylighting strategies, and the deployment of water-saving fixtures.
- Furthermore,advanced technologies, such as smart building systems and renewable energy generation, play a vital role in achieving optimal sustainability.
Concisely, the integration of sustainable practices into building design systems is essential for creating a enhanced eco-friendly built environment that fulfills the needs of present and future generations.
